Head of Finance Project - S / M

Salary for Head of Finance Project - S / M

840000 - 1020000

25th percentile
840000
The candidate is new to the role or has limited experience and is building necessary skills.
50th percentile
900000
The candidate has moderate experience in the role, meets most requirements or has equivalent transferable skills, and may also have relevant certifications.
75th percentile
1020000
The candidate has extensive experience and advanced skills for the role, and may also have specialised certifications.
Salary range based on three percentiles The starting salaries represent gross yearly salaries. They do not include bonuses, benefits or the Mandatory Provident Fund. Small companies: S < HK$ 50 million Midsize companies: HK$ 50 million ≤ M ≤ HK$ 150 million Large companies: L > HK$ 150 million
Projected salaries for related positions Job title 25th percentile 50th percentile 75th percentile Finance Project Analyst - S / M 220000 250000 290000 Finance Project Analyst - L 290000 350000 410000 Finance Project Manager - S / M 500000 560000 620000 Finance Project Manager - L 690000 750000 870000 Head of Finance Project - L 1050000 1200000 1440000

Our starting salary projections come from a detailed, multistep process that ensures our numbers accurately reflect the marketplace. They’re based on real compensation data for job candidates our recruiters have matched with companies across the country. The Salary Guide from Robert Half is the original. We’ve been publishing salary forecasts since 1950, and our guide has served as a trusted source for employers, job seekers, industry associations, government and educational institutions, and national and local media.
